Why Choose Hardwood Flooring in Calgary
Hardwood floors are popular in Calgary for many reasons. They look great with any décor. They are durable and easy to clean. Plus, hardwood handles the dry climate well when installed properly.
Calgary’s weather can be tough on floors. Winters are cold and dry, summers can be warm and dry too. This means wood can shrink or expand if not installed with care. Proper installation helps prevent gaps, warping, or buckling.
Hardwood floors also improve indoor air quality. Unlike carpet, they don’t trap dust or allergens. This makes them a smart choice for families or anyone with allergies.
Types of Hardwood Flooring to Consider
There are several types of hardwood flooring. Each has its own look, feel, and price point. Here are some common options you might see in Calgary homes:
Solid Hardwood
Made from a single piece of wood. It can be sanded and refinished many times. It’s a classic choice but can be sensitive to moisture changes.
Engineered Hardwood
Made of layers of wood with a hardwood top layer. It’s more stable in changing humidity and temperature. This makes it a good fit for Calgary’s climate.
Prefinished Hardwood
Comes already sanded and sealed from the factory. Installation is faster and cleaner. It also reduces the chance of damage during finishing.
When choosing hardwood, consider the wood species too. Oak, maple, and hickory are popular for their durability. Exotic woods like Brazilian cherry offer unique colors but can cost more.
How Hardwood Flooring Installation Works
Installing hardwood flooring is more than just laying down planks. It requires preparation, skill, and the right tools. Here’s a basic overview of the process:
Preparation
The subfloor must be clean, dry, and level. Any old flooring or debris is removed. Moisture tests are done to avoid future problems.
Acclimation
Hardwood planks are stored in the room for several days. This lets the wood adjust to the room’s temperature and humidity.
Installation
Depending on the type, planks are nailed, glued, or floated over the subfloor. Proper spacing is left for expansion.
Finishing
If using unfinished wood, sanding and sealing happen after installation. Prefinished wood skips this step.
Cleanup and Inspection
The area is cleaned, and the floor is checked for any issues.
This process takes time and experience. Mistakes can lead to costly repairs later. That’s why hiring a trusted installer is key.

Tips for Maintaining Hardwood Floors in Calgary
Once your hardwood floors are installed, proper care keeps them looking great. Calgary’s dry air means wood can dry out and crack if not cared for.
Here are some simple tips:
Use a humidifier in winter to keep air moisture balanced.
Clean floors regularly with a soft broom or vacuum.
Avoid wet mopping; use a damp mop with a cleaner made for hardwood.
Place mats at entrances to reduce dirt and grit.
Use furniture pads to prevent scratches.
Refinish floors every few years to restore shine and protection.
Regular maintenance extends the life of your floors and keeps them beautiful.
